當前位置:首頁 » 編程軟體 » 編程類書

編程類書

發布時間: 2024-08-26 04:06:20

『壹』 《C程序設計》學完了往後想學C++推薦幾本書

沒想到樓主和我的學習路程差不多。。
數據結構推薦你看這本:
http://proct.dangdang.com/proct.aspx?proct_id=9258224
這本書講得之好簡直曠古絕今,前面說了很多c++、c++ STL的歷史,中間說了數據結構的基礎理論,然後用c++實現了各種數據結構,最後還講了該數據結構在STL中的應用,最後還有綜合應用,非常之好,不過推薦有一定c++功底之後再看。

因為你有c語言基礎了,所以推薦你看這本:
http://proct.dangdang.com/proct.aspx?proct_id=9268172
這是非常經典的數據結構教材,缺陷就是理論多,實踐太少,所以最好是配備一本習題集,習題集上面有該數據結構的實現。

學習c++強烈推薦你看這本:
http://proct.dangdang.com/proct.aspx?proct_id=9258259
記得當年我就是看這本書學會的,這本書前面講的c++基礎理論,後半部分講Visual c++ 2005 環境下的Windows編程,涉及面非常之廣,而且你還可以接觸到.net下面的c++:C++/CLI。
這本書不但可以讓你學會c++基礎語法規范,而且還可以學會Visual Studio 2005這一當前第二新的開發平台,最新的是Visual Studio 2008,但是還沒有教材,剛出。

我個人主要攻的是游戲設計,這本書徹底教會了我DirectX 3D游戲編程:
http://proct.dangdang.com/proct.aspx?proct_id=9297813
我對這本書的評價:現在其貌不揚,但是多年之後會有國人稱之為經典,因為它的內容之廣泛,內容之詳盡無人可出其左右,但是這本書主要涉及到游戲編程,已經不是c++的基礎東西了,所以需要較為熟練掌握c++和VIsual c++開發平台之後才能看懂。。
再推薦一本游戲編程入門書:
Visual C++游戲編程基礎(附CD-ROM光碟一張)——游戲學院經典書叢

http://proct.dangdang.com/proct.aspx?proct_id=8991383
這本書從Window GDI開始講到了DX游戲編程,是游戲編程的入門好書,非常好。。
另外Windows游戲編程大師技巧也不錯,但是內容太多,怕你看不過來,而且這本書的內容也太老了。。

Visual Basic 2005從入門到精通
如果你要學習.net下面的VB的話我推薦你看這本
http://proct.dangdang.com/proct.aspx?proct_id=9243118
優勢:最新的平台
內容詳盡,1000多頁,作者寫得非常之好,例子非常之多。。
如果你要學習VB6.0,那麼我推薦你選擇這本:
http://proct.dangdang.com/proct.aspx?proct_id=9266082

因為我看過這本,這簡直就是VB6.0的網路全書,而且實例非常多,特別適合新手,講得也很通俗易懂。

你選擇學c++是對的,c++真的很好哈,另外再推薦兩本於c++有關的書:
http://proct.dangdang.com/proct.aspx?proct_id=9157098
C++ Primer中文第四版,這本書非常出名,頁非常經典,但是第四版加入了不少STL的內容,反倒不適合初學者了,第三版適合初學者,非常只好。

C++STL開發技術導引
http://proct.dangdang.com/proct.aspx?proct_id=9316375

這本書詳細介紹了c++ STL方方面面的應用,非常之經典,而且還分析了STL的部分源碼,對提高編程能力有質的提升。

最後推薦一本不能不看的書:
Effective C++改善程序與設計的55個具體做法(中文第三版)
http://proct.dangdang.com/proct.aspx?proct_id=9190688

這本書在c++的歷史上的地位我都不用多說了,如果你想成為一個真正的c++程序員,一定不要忘了看這本書。

『貳』 適合電腦初學者的書籍有哪些

推薦《和秋葉一起學》系列( 秒懂Word/Excel/PPT)。

『叄』 關於編程的書籍

一、Python系列(3本)

如果你之前一點編程經驗都沒有,先看如下兩本:

1、《簡明Python教程》(A Byte of Python)

入門Python的絕佳Tutorial,從書的目錄便可以了解到作者Swaroop C H清晰的行文思路,以及對Python高超的駕馭能力。

2、《集體智慧編程》

以具體實例的方式來展示Python的編程技巧,受益良多。作者用非常直觀的方式向讀者展示了人工智慧和機器學習中的大量經典的演算法。更可貴的是,作者在展示演算法時所使用的例子都是網路中非常有代表性的場景,並且很多情況下還會結合一些實際運營的 Web 站點的數據作更進步闡釋。當然,作為一本實用型的書,少不了的是大量可運行的代碼。

3、《Python Cookbook中文版,第3版》

這本書可謂Python版《代碼大全》。有人說《代碼大全》這類書是字典,其實不盡然《代碼大全》是高手過招。《Cookbook》也如此,閱讀時總能讓你有一種:「哇塞,漂亮!」的感覺。能把 Cookbook 全部讀完,你的Python水平絕對發生質變。

二、Java語言系列(3本)

1、《Java核心技術·卷1:基礎知識(原書第9版)》

Java領域最有影響力和價值的著作之一,擁有20多年教學與研究經驗的資深Java技術專家撰寫,與《Java編程思想》齊名。

2、《演算法 第四版》

Java 語言描述,演算法領域經典的參考書,全面介紹了關於演算法和數據結構的必備知識,並特別針對排序、搜索、圖處理和字元串處理進行了論述。書的內容非常多,可以說是Java程序員的必備書籍之一

3、《數據結構與演算法分析:Java語言描述》

這本書真是非常好!個人感覺很適合給初學者入門看,裡面的分析數學公式恰到好處,沒有演算法導論的令人望而生畏,也沒有國內圖書的草草了事,既學習了數據結構又有剛剛好的演算法分析,很容易使人產生共鳴。

當然,對於Java我們建議進行系統的學習,扎實基礎不能只靠看書。如果你有任何疑問,歡迎你在千鋒武漢官網上留下你的相關情況,我再對號入座幫你解答。
在這里插入圖片描述
三、前端系列(4本)

1、《Java權威指南(第6版)》

淘寶前端團隊翻譯,這本書又叫犀牛書,號稱Java開發者的聖經,網上對此書評價很多,大概意思都是說這本書是一本Java文檔手冊,沒有完整看過一遍此書的都不能算是一名合格的前端工程師。

2、《Java高級程序設計(第3版)》

又稱紅寶書,雅虎首席前端架構師,YUI的作者Zakas出品。雖然書名帶了「高級」二字,但是講得也很基礎,而且行文風格很流暢,每一小節就像是一篇博客,讀起來並不枯燥,個人感覺比上面那本犀牛書可讀性更強。

3、《Java設計模式與開發實踐》

本書是在設計模式上的進一步擴充。一大特點就是結合實操,代碼完整能直接應用到實際開發中。

4、《Web性能權威指南》

本書是谷歌公司高性能團隊核心成員的權威之作,堪稱實戰經驗與規范解讀完美結合的產物。本書目標是涵蓋Web開發者技術體系中應該掌握的所有網路及性能優化知識。

『肆』 對於初學C語言有什麼好的輔導書值得推薦

c語言過於簡單了,而且事實上除了20年前看過一兩本c手冊類基本沒看過:那時大學沒有c語言課程。早年上大學是學習匯編,工作頭幾年用匯編,是從匯編理解c,所以常見c的指針問題沒有什麼理解困難 ---絕對事實。如果研究過操作系統,實際文件也不是問題:c語言的難點不在語言本身,而是語言之外的計算機知識,如果對計算機體系知識沒有理解,指針自然是難點。先推薦一本體系結構類書:建議先看一下c++程序設計特別版和primer。如果是學校圖書館,建議找一下侯捷的書:這些都是我早年看過的,現在很難買到。

熱點內容
支付寶支付密碼如何修改 發布:2024-11-25 06:38:47 瀏覽:923
java開發要學習什麼技術 發布:2024-11-25 06:20:28 瀏覽:1000
java猿 發布:2024-11-25 06:18:36 瀏覽:127
如何刷安卓44 發布:2024-11-25 06:18:32 瀏覽:529
安卓手機怎麼限制app時間 發布:2024-11-25 06:14:15 瀏覽:403
福建虛擬伺服器管理軟體雲伺服器 發布:2024-11-25 06:05:46 瀏覽:106
android載入圖片 發布:2024-11-25 06:05:00 瀏覽:168
linux的ls 發布:2024-11-25 05:47:56 瀏覽:844
oracle存儲過程游標實例 發布:2024-11-25 05:40:32 瀏覽:804
xpsql2000 發布:2024-11-25 05:20:20 瀏覽:372